Yield
4 servings
Prep Time10
Cook Time15
1/4 cup: olive oil, or as needed
1 large: zucchini, sliced into 1/4-inch pieces
1/8 teaspoon: red pepper flakes
1/8 teaspoon: garlic salt, or to taste
1/8 teaspoon: onion salt, or to taste
1/4 cup: grated Romano cheese
1 cup: tomato sauce
1 cup: shredded Mexican 4-cheese blend
Heat enough olive oil to coat the bottom of a large skillet over medium heat; arrange zucchini slices in the hot oil. Sprinkle zucchini slices with red pepper flakes, garlic salt, and onion salt. Fry until zucchini slices are slightly softened, 3 to 4 minutes per side.
Sprinkle each slice with Romano cheese and spoonful of tomato sauce; cook until cheese just begins to melt, 2 to 3 minutes. Top tomato sauce layer with Mexican cheese blend; cover skillet and cook until cheese melts, about 5 minutes.
